Phospholipase A2 group IIA is elevated in endometriomas but not in peritoneal fluid and serum of ovarian endometriosis patients.

Gynecol Endocrinol. 2015 Mar;31(3):214-8. doi: 10.3109/09513590.2014.975690. Epub

Kocbek, Vida| Bersinger, Nick A| Brglez, Vesna| Mueller, Michael D| Petan, Toni| Rizner, Tea Lanisnik

Institute of Biochemistry, Faculty of Medicine, University of Ljubljana , Ljubljana , Slovenia .

Our previous gene expression analysis identified phospholipase A2 group IIA (PLA2G2A) as a potential biomarker of ovarian endometriosis. The aim of this study was to evaluate PLA2G2A mRNA and protein levels in tissue samples (endometriomas and normal endometrium) and in serum and peritoneal fluid of ovarian endometriosis patients and control women. One-hundred and sixteen women were included in this study: the case group included 70 ovarian endometriosis patients, and the control group included 38 healthy women and 8 patients with benign ovarian cysts. We observed 41.6-fold greater PLA2G2A mRNA levels in endometrioma tissue, compared to normal endometrium tissue. Using Western blotting, PLA2G2A was detected in all samples of endometriomas, but not in normal endometrium, and immunohistochemistry showed PLA2G2A-specific staining in epithelial cells of endometrioma paraffin sections. However, there were no significant differences in PLA2G2A levels between cases and controls according to ELISA of peritoneal fluid (6.0 +/- 4.4 ng/ml, 6.6 +/- 4.3 ng/ml; p = 0.5240) and serum (2.9 +/- 2.1 ng/ml, 3.1 +/- 2.2 ng/ml; p = 0.7989). Our data indicate that PLA2G2A is implicated in the pathophysiology of ovarian endometriosis, but that it cannot be used as a diagnostic biomarker.
